Client Brief

You are a junior developer for creative iMedia projects.

Based on the theme of science fiction, you have been asked to generate some ideas and produce a set of pre-production documents.

One product is likely to be a science fiction ‘B’ movie that will be produced on a limited budget for a teenage audience. You should develop your ideas with this as the core theme.
